MD5选择前缀碰撞算法的改进及复杂度分析

来源 :计算机应用 | 被引量 : 0次 | 上传用户:vensen_guo
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
针对MD5选择前缀碰撞算法在实际应用时复杂度分布的失衡问题,提出了改进的MD5选择前缀碰撞算法。结合非相邻表示型(NAF),给出了生日搜索复杂度中概率值在特定条件下的推导方式,建立了平衡参数与生日搜索复杂度之间的关系;并基于上述理论结果,通过引入新的消息差分,改进了选择前缀碰撞所需的生日碰撞形式,得到改进算法。在实际应用所需的参数条件下,改进算法相对MD5算法平均可降低1比特的复杂度。分析结果表明:相对于原MD5算法,改进算法缓和了复杂度分布的失衡现象,降低了算法复杂度,更适用于实际应用。
其他文献
介绍了目前飞行试验对飞行控制系统的评估方法。依据稳定裕度试飞对实时性和精确性的要求,采用快速傅里叶变换对试飞数据进行准实时处理,分析了激励信号对于辨识结果的影响。
黄土高原位于我国第二阶梯,地理环境复杂,生态环境脆弱。本文结合GIMMS/NDVI遥感数据与气象站点观测资料开展诊断分析研究,并将其与模型模拟试验相结合,通过这种方法来研究黄土高
据兰花集团消息,2012年10月30日,经过质量检测,煤化工公司首批合格甲醇顺利产出,标志着该厂双甲项目成功并入系统运行。双甲项目是煤化工公司一期节能技改的重点项目,目的是改善变
经济发展形势下,企业之间所面临的竞争也变得越来越激烈。如果企业想要在激烈的市场竞争中,取得良好的发展,不断提高自身的核心竞争力,就需要进一步强化企业的内部成本费用管
目的:1、比较 3.0T 磁共振全身 T2WI 序列、T1-mDixon 序列、STIR(short time inversion recovery,短时反转恢复)序列及 WBDWI(whole body MR diffusion weighted imaging,全
提出了分析长距离输电系统电压对磁暴感应地电场大小、方向敏感性的方法。首先建立了变电站接地磁感应电流计算模型,指出了输电线路走向、接地点间的距离和接地点间的相对位置
<正>一、整个审计过程可分成哪几个阶段?各个阶段主要做哪些工作? 整个审计过程可分成三个阶段:准备阶段、实施阶段和报告阶段。 在准备阶段,审计人员首先要明确审计的目的和
为了对膨胀土裂隙进行定性、定量分析,采用64位螺旋CT仪对重塑膨胀土在干湿循环过程中裂隙演化规律进行了CT试验。运用MATLAB进行图像处理,计算了裂隙图像的平均灰度值、灰度方
近年来,随着国家城市建设的不断发展,市政设施配套的逐步完善,路灯设施相关的建设也日益完备,路灯设施管理中线路故障比较常见,因用电负载问题而产生的三相平衡问题值得我们
我国的电力行业顺应社会发展的需要不断进行创新发展,电气自动化作为我国电网运行安全的重要保证,越来越多发挥它在电力系统之中的积极作用。与其相关的新技术发展也不断产生